Sophisticated computerized engineering systems have become an essential facet of everyday life. Despite the ubiquity of such systems, safety and reliability are still primary concerns for developers and users of such systems.
Contemporary Safety-Critical Systems Analysis Through Fault Tree Synthesis focuses on the effective design and analysis of safety-critical systems. Highlighting topics relevant to reliability measurements of safety-critical systems such as nuclear, avionic, and automobile systems, this advanced-level video lecture is ideal for educational use by engineers, analysts, R&D professionals, researchers, and graduate-level students in engineering programs.
